To the naked eye, an uninstalled Minecraft skin file looks like a chaotic, disassembled paper craft template. However, the game engine reads this precise layout to wrap a 2D texture around a 3D character model.

In Minecraft, light comes from the top-left. When shading your skin:

If your character looks like they are wearing solid black blocks around their head or limbs, your file lost its transparency.
